Huang's memoir was adapted by Nahnatchka Khan for an ABC single-camera comedy series of the same name. Huang was exposed to cooking through his parents; his mother prepared traditional Taiwanese dishes at home, and he learned American regional cuisines through cooking at his father's Orlando restaurants. The memoir is Huang's first published work; his previous writing experience was mostly limited to his popular blog, which covers both food and topical issues.

Success came with the opening of BaoHaus, but there were failures, also - his restaurant Xiao Ye was closed after being panned by critics. The book relates Huang's early life and rise in the food celebrity scene in New York City, and his relationship with his Asian American background.
